Wilderness Walk: Opening Night Edition

It's all happening at the Pepsi Center in Denver. The 2015-16 Wild season is here.

Ron Chenoy-USA TODAY Sports

The moment we've all been waiting for has finally arrived as the Wild face off against the Colorado Avalanche in an opening night tilt between teams with a simmering rivalry.  After bouncing the Avs from the opening round of the playoffs in the 2013-2014 season, the Wild opened the 2014-15 with back-to-back shutouts of the Avalance in a home and home series.  The Wild continued their dominance of the Avs all the way until March, when the Avs finally scored their first goal of the season against the Wild in their 4th matchup.  You can bet the Avs still have a chip on their shoulder about last season and will be looking to set the tone early in this game.
